The Arizona Cardinals have not had many great tight ends during the history of the franchise but that may be changing with the emergence of Trey McBride.

Now, McBride has the record for receptions by a tight end in Arizona Cardinals history but he still has more history to make this season. In 1993, Larry Centers caught 66 passes for the Phoenix Cardinals. He may break that record in today’s game as well.
